Nagy Levente Szoftverfejlesztési Szakértő Microsoft Magyarország Munkafolyamatok a 2007-es Office Rendszerben
A 2007-es Office Rendszer Már nem csak egy alkalmazáscsomag, hanem rendszer Kliensoldali és kiszolgáló szoftverek Word, Excel, PowerPoint, Outlook, Access, Visio, Sharepoint Designer, InfoPath, Project, Publisher... Exchange, MSSQL, Sharepoint Server, Forms Server, Project Server
2007-es Microsoft Office Rendszer Word Excel ExcelOutlook Power-Point Access SQL Server SharePoint technológiák Forms Server Search Server Excel Services Project Server Project Portfolio Server Performance Point Server Live Communica -tions Server Exchange Server SharePoint Designer PublisherProjectVisio Communi- cator InfoPathOneNote Business Contact Manager GrooveLive MeetingOffice Online
2007. január 2006.szeptember Release candidate novemberRTM Feature complete 2006.február Széleskörű elérhetőség VL elérhetőség november Magyar verzió: 2007 első negyedév
A mai előadásban Munkfolyamatok Windows Workflow Foundation Munkafolyamat eszközök az Office Rendszerben Munkafolyamatok tervezése Kérdések
Mi egy munkafolyamat? Meghatározott tevékenységek előre rögzíthető sorozata, amelyek valamilyen üzleti tevékenységet támogatnak. Például: Dokumentum véleményezése és jóváhagyása Beszerzési jóváhagyás Döntéshozatal Stb.
Miért jó az informatikával támogatott munkafolyamat? Az informatizálás segít átgondolni a folyamatok helyességét és segít a racionalizálásban Segít betartatni az előre eltervezett folyamatokat Áttekinthetővé teszi a pillanatnyi folyamatállapotot
Munkafolyamat eszközök Windows Workflow Foundation Windows Sharepoint Services Microsoft Office Sharepoint Server
Workflow szenáriók Résztvevők: emberek, szerepek Jelleg: rugalmas, dinamikus Adat: struktúrálatlan, dokument. Résztvevők: alk., service-ek Jelleg: előírt, protokol Adat: strutúrált, tranzakcionális Information Worker Do k ument um … Information Worker Do k ument um … Rendszer Workflow Human Workflow Windows Workflow Foundation Business to Business Supply Chain Mgmt… Business to Business Supply Chain Mgmt… Üzleti alkalmazások Quote to Cash, Sales Automation… Üzleti alkalmazások Quote to Cash, Sales Automation… CRM ERP IT Management Új munkatárs, Hibajegy,… IT Management Új munkatárs, Hibajegy,….NET Developer Pageflow, Service Coordination….NET Developer Pageflow, Service Coordination…
Windows Workflow Foundation Általános célú folyamatmotor A.net keretrendszer 3.0 változatával beépül a Windows-ba Saját alkalmazások is használhatják Erre épül a Windows Sharepoint Services és az Office Sharepoint Server workflow szolgáltatása
Rugalmas folyamatvezérlés Szabály alapú 2. lépés 1. lépés Szabály1 Szebály 2 Data Szabályok és adatok Irányítják a folyamatot Adat alapú Egyszerű feltételek, kompl. döntések Korlátozott aktivitások State Machine Workflow Állapot2 Állapot1 Esemény Esemény A külső események vezérlik a folyamatot Reaktív, eseményvezérelt Átugrás, újra, kivételkezelés Gráf hasonlat Sequential Workflow Step1 Step2 A soros szerkezet Írja le a folyamatot Előírt, formális Automatizálás Folyamatábra hasonlat
Windows Sharepoint Services A Windows Server része Alapvető csoportmunka szolgáltatások Dokumentum- és listakezelés Kommunikáció Egyszerű munkafolyamat alapok Erre épül a Sharepoint Server is
Office Sharepoint Server Teljeskörű tartalom és információmenedzsment megoldás Dokumentum kezelés Website tartalomkezelés Üzleti adatok közös kezelése a dokumentumokkal Keresés Dokumentumkezelési szabályok és azok betartatása Webes és InfoPath űrlapok kezelése Stb. Stb. Stb.
EGYSZERŰ WORKFLOW
Saját workflow tervezése Folyamat modellezése Bemeneti űrlap megtervezése A folyamat összeállítása Telepítés
Saját workflow eszközök Office Sharepoint Designer WYSIWYG eszköz a Sharepoint oldalak szerkesztéséhez Egyszerű soros workflow szerkesztésére is alkalmas Csak az előre definiált folyamatelemekből építkezik Akár az üzleti felhasználók is használhatják
SAJÁT WORKFLOW SHAREPOINT DESIGNERREL
Saját workflow eszközök - 2 Visual Studio Workflow Designer Fejlesztőknek szánják, kódolni kell benne Nagyon rugalmas, sok mindent meg lehet benne tenni Akár alapelemeket is készíthetünk a Sharepoint Designerrel dolgozók számára Az így elkészült elemeket külön telepíteni kell a Sharepointra
Rendszergazda szemmel Pontosan mi is ez? Hogyan telepítem? Mit használ? Mire kell figyelni?
„Feature” Sharepoint kiegészítések telepítési csomagja Mappa itt: Local_Drive:\Program Files\Common Files\Microsoft Shared\web server extensions\12\TEMPLATE\FEATURES Files...
Feature.xml <Feature Title="New Simple Form Toolbar Button" Scope="Web" Scope="Web" Id="GUID" Id="GUID" xmlns=" com/sharepoint/"> xmlns=" com/sharepoint/"> </Feature>
Elements.xml <CustomAction Title="Simple" <CustomAction Title="Simple" Sequence="10" Sequence="10" RegistrationType="List" RegistrationType="List" RegistrationId="104" RegistrationId="104" Location="EditFormToolbar" Location="EditFormToolbar" Id="Simple Toolbar"> Id="Simple Toolbar"> </Elements>
Összefoglalás A 2007-es Office Rendszer több szinten is támogatja az informatizált munkafolyamatokat A Windows Sharepoint Services és az Office Sharepoint Server segítségével pillanatok alatt használatba vehetjük a munkafolyamatokat A Sharepoint Designer és a Visual Studio segítségével egyszerűbb és bonyolult folyamatokat is modellezhetünk.
További információ Understanding Workflow in Microsoft Windows SharePoint Services and the 2007 Microsoft Office System: tails.aspx?FamilyID=dbbd82c7-9bde b8f30126a8&DisplayLang=en tails.aspx?FamilyID=dbbd82c7-9bde b8f30126a8&DisplayLang=en tails.aspx?FamilyID=dbbd82c7-9bde b8f30126a8&DisplayLang=en Microsoft Office Rendszer honlap:
További események
Értékelés Kérem töltsék ki az értékelőlapot a címen!
© 2006 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ered trademarks and/or trademarks in the U.S. and/or other countries. The information herein is for informational purposes only and represents the current view of Microsoft Corporation as of the date of this presentation. Because Microsoft must respond to changing market conditions, it should not be interpreted to be a commitment on the part of Microsoft, and Microsoft cannot guarantee the accuracy of any information provided after the date of this presentation.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.